Output 3cfa5334863c1cf322097c727fa27cfec5de64d17aaaf3f01edbc57ec2400ad1:6

value
1905085
script pubkey
OP_0 OP_PUSHBYTES_20 0375118ab2b7d0911dfecfafe730fbdf35d334ba
address
bc1qqd63rz4jklgfz807e7h7wv8mmu6axd965ppydr
transaction
3cfa5334863c1cf322097c727fa27cfec5de64d17aaaf3f01edbc57ec2400ad1
confirmations
61957
spent
true